Chris Pratt Criticizes Hollywood Stars for Negative On-Set Attitudes
The actor expressed frustration with peers who fail to appreciate their opportunities during a panel at New York Comic Con.
- Chris Pratt, during a New York Comic Con panel, emphasized the importance of maintaining a positive attitude on film sets.
- He argued that negative attitudes can ruin the filmmaking experience for everyone involved and questioned why some actors struggle to enjoy their work.
- Pratt praised his Electric State co-star, Millie Bobby Brown, for her positive demeanor and dedication to animal welfare.
- The Electric State, directed by the Russo Brothers, features a star-studded cast and is set to release on Netflix in March 2025.
- Pratt has worked with numerous prominent actors throughout his career, but he did not specify whom his comments were directed towards.
